Description

Messier 65 (also known as NGC 3623) is an intermediate spiral galaxy about 35 million light-years away in the constellation Leo. It was discovered by Charles Messier in 1780.

Along with M66 and NGC 3628, M65 forms the Leo Triplet, a small group of galaxies.
